Why Use a Local 3D Printing Service Instead of a National Online Bureau?

When you need something 3D printed, the first instinct for many people is to Google a national service, upload a file, and wait for a parcel. It's convenient, it's familiar, and for some jobs it works perfectly well.

But for many projects — especially for businesses and individuals in Northamptonshire — a local 3D printing service offers something that national platforms simply can't match. Here's an honest look at the differences, and when local wins.

Speed and Turnaround

National 3D printing bureaus typically quote 3–7 working days as standard, with expedited options that can cost significantly more. Your part is printed in a facility that could be anywhere in the UK, then shipped to you.

A local service can often turn around jobs in 24–48 hours. For urgent prototypes, broken machine parts, or time-sensitive projects, that difference matters enormously. If you're in Wellingborough, Northampton, or anywhere nearby, you could potentially collect your part in person — eliminating shipping time entirely.

Communication and Collaboration

This is where local services genuinely shine. When you submit a file to a national bureau, you're usually interacting with an automated quoting system. There's no one reviewing your design to flag potential issues, suggest a better material, or ask whether you'd thought about wall thickness.

With a local service, you're talking to someone who understands 3D printing and cares whether your part comes out right. If there's something in your design that won't print well, we'll tell you before we run the job. If you're not sure which material to use, we'll help you choose. That kind of dialogue can save you time, money, and wasted prints.

Design Assistance

Many customers come to us without a complete file. They have an idea, a broken part, or a rough sketch. National bureaus almost universally require a ready-to-print STL or CAD file — if you don't have one, you're on your own.

A local service can offer design support. We can take your concept and turn it into something printable, or take a physical sample and reverse engineer it into a file. That's a level of service that doesn't exist on most online platforms.

Quality Control

When you use a national bureau, you don't know who is printing your part, what machine it's being run on, or how carefully the output is being checked. Quality varies, and when something isn't right, the resolution process can be slow and frustrating.

With a local service, quality control is personal. We check every print before it leaves. If something isn't right, we know immediately and we fix it. Our reputation in the local area depends on consistently getting it right.

Cost

This one surprises people. Local 3D printing services are not necessarily more expensive than national bureaus — particularly when you factor in:

  • Shipping costs (which national bureaus often charge on top of the print price)
  • The cost of a failed or incorrect print that needs to be reordered
  • The time cost of slow communication and long turnaround times

For straightforward jobs, prices are often comparable. For complex or iterative projects where you might need several rounds of adjustment, a local service that communicates clearly and turns around quickly can work out significantly cheaper overall.

When Does a National Bureau Make Sense?

To be fair, national bureaus do have their place. If you need a very specialised material or process that isn't available locally (SLS, metal printing, high-temperature resins), a national or international specialist may be your only option. And if you have a completely finished, tested file and just need a bulk run with no design iteration, a large bureau may offer competitive per-unit pricing.

But for the majority of everyday 3D printing jobs — prototypes, replacement parts, custom components, small batches, design-and-print projects — a local service in Northamptonshire will serve you better in almost every respect.
